Hin Onde formed in 1996 and underwent some name changes (starting with Calm, later Svartalfheim, before settling on Hin Onde) and style changes before recording a demo in 1998, followed by Songs Of Battle in 2000. By this time they had dropped the doom/death influences of their early days and instead settled on a Viking/folk theme. Songs Of Battle is thus comparable to early works by Thyrfing or Einherjer, though they don't sound directly like either. Occasionally a bit of Celtic-ish sounds break through, somewhat like what The Lord Weird Slough Feg has succeeded at in the past. The album is a bit rough around the edges, but there are some fine melodies here, and a good sense of pace and variety. A second album, Shades Of Solstice, was released in 2003, though since then little has been heard from the band.
